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K filing by GlaxoSmithKline plc covers the period ending January 18, 2007. The report details a specific corporate action regarding the repurchase of the company's own ordinary shares in accordance with shareholder authority granted at the Annual General Meeting on May 17, 2006.
Key Financial Metrics
The filing does not provide comprehensive financial statements, revenue, profit, cash flow, margins, debt, or liquidity metrics. It focuses exclusively on share repurchase activity and capital structure updates.
- Shares Purchased: 500,000 ordinary shares.
- Purchase Price: 1,414.42 pence per share.
- Treasury Shares Held: 242,482,678 shares (post-transaction).
- Shares in Issue: 5,752,024,409 shares (excluding Treasury shares).
Material Changes
The primary material change reported is the reduction of outstanding shares through a buyback program. The company acquired 500,000 shares on January 18, 2007, which are now held in Treasury. Consequently, the total number of shares in issue (representing total voting rights) remains 5,752,024,409, while the Treasury holding increased to 242,482,678.
